Learn how next generation sequencing (NGS) can transform your food fraud testing

Safeguarding the food authenticity of your products, not only protects consumer interests and health, it protects your product’s and brand’s reputation. With the use of NGS, it is possible to identify ingredients down to an original supplier, getting an unparalleled look into its raw ingredients.

With this on-demand webinar, our Thermo Fisher Scientific experts discuss the use of next generation sequencing (NGS) for food fraud analysis.

The on-demand webinar will introduce:

  • The food fraud scenario
  • Market challenges and requirements
  • Targeted vs untargeted approach for food fraud analysis
  • The use of small DNA fragments for highly processed food analysis
  • How to make NGS a routine method for testing food fraud
